RBC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2025 in Review

439 of the 7,459 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in RBC Bearings (RBC) for Q1 2025, worth a combined $10.2B — up 6.2% from $9.59B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 74 funds opened new RBC positions and 28 closed out — a net gain of 46 holders — while 159 added to existing stakes and 141 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Fidelity Investments, adding an estimated $108M. The largest seller was T. Rowe Price Associates, cutting an estimated $92.8M.
